Often referred to as Comprehensive Immigration Reform, pro-amnesty groups seek to offer legal permanent residence to illegal aliens. Comprehensive Immigration Reform bills were introduced in Congress in both 2006 and 2007.

In 2006, separate versions were passed in the Senate and House, but an agreement was never reached in conference committee. In 2007, a version in the Senate proposed by Senators John McCain and Ted Kennedy with support from Pres. Bush failed to reach a cloture vote. During the 2008 campaign, Pres. Obama offered support for amnesty, and with an overwhelming majority of supporters in the House and Senate, newer versions of the failed bills are likely to be introduced.

"Sen. Menendez Offers Mass Amnesty Bill in the Senate

Thursday, September 30, 2010, 1:22 PM EDT - posted on NumbersUSA

"Sen. Robert Menendez (D-N.J.) has introduced a mass amnesty bill in the Senate just before the chamber adjourns for its pre-election recess. The Comprehensive Immigration Reform Act of 2010 (S.3932) contains just one original cosponsor, Sen. Patrick Leahy (D-Vt.). ........."
